ABSTRACT:
A laminator film having a plurality of continuous, fine grooves on its surface in the lengthwise direction of the film. When the laminator film and a target film to be laminated are passed between a pair of hot, engaged rollers, the air between the grooved surface and the target film can be guided out through the grooves while the grooves are flattened by the pressure and heat of the rollers. Thus, it is completely preventive of air accumulation by virtue of their continuous fine grooves, giving a great improvement in adhesiveness, surface smoothness and transparency to the resulting laminated product.
